Sightseeing Opportunities in Ayutthaya

Suvarnabhumi Airport to Ayutthaya Thailand 4 PAX - Sightseeing Opportunities in Ayutthaya

Visitors to Ayutthaya will be captivated by the countless sightseeing opportunities that await them in this historic city. Here are three must-see attractions that showcase the rich history and cultural heritage of Ayutthaya:

  1. Historical Ruins: Ayutthaya is home to an impressive collection of ancient ruins, a testament to its former glory as the capital of the Kingdom of Siam. Explore the Ayutthaya Historical Park,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, and marvel at the crumbling temples, monasteries, and palaces that date back to the 14th century. Don’t miss the iconic Wat Mahathat, known for its famous Buddha head entwined in the roots of a tree.

  2. Cultural Landmarks: Enjoy Thai culture by visiting the cultural landmarks scattered throughout Ayutthaya. The Wat Chaiwatthanaram, with its stunning Khmer-style architecture, offers a glimpse into the city’s religious past. The Ayutthaya Elephant Palace and Royal Kraal is another noteworthy attraction, where you can learn about the importance of elephants in Thai history and even take a memorable elephant ride.

  3. Ayutthaya Floating Market: Experience the vibrant atmosphere of a traditional Thai floating market at Ayutthaya Floating Market. Stroll along the canals and browse through a wide array of local products, handicrafts, and delicious street food. Don’t forget to hop on a longtail boat for a scenic ride along the river, offering a unique perspective of the market and the surrounding area.

With its historical ruins and cultural landmarks, Ayutthaya promises to be a captivating destination for travelers seeking a deeper understanding of Thailand’s rich heritage.

Tips for a Smooth Journey

Suvarnabhumi Airport to Ayutthaya Thailand 4 PAX - Tips for a Smooth Journey

Preparing for your journey to Ayutthaya? Here are some valuable tips to ensure a smooth and enjoyable experience.

When it comes to packing essentials, make sure to bring lightweight and breathable clothing, as the weather in Ayutthaya can be hot and humid. Don’t forget your sunscreen, hat, and sunglasses to protect yourself from the strong sun rays. It’s also recommended to have insect repellent handy, as Ayutthaya is known for its mosquitoes.

In terms of local customs, it’s important to dress modestly and respectfully when visiting temples and other sacred sites. Remove your shoes before entering, and refrain from touching or pointing at Buddha statues. Plus, it’s customary to greet people with the ‘wai’ gesture, by placing your palms together and bowing slightly.
